I actually think This Is England '90 was poor.
The Combo release was criminally under done (excuse the pun) and the dynamic with Milky not at all explored, or the time he spent with Woody and Lol straight after release. What we got from Stephen Graham was, of course, brilliant, but we should have gotten a lot more time with him. Him interacting so positively with the people at the community centre, of all skin colours, despite the swastika tattoo on the back of the neck we kept getting close ups of needed more attention.

Also, Kelly and her descent into drug addiction, and her battle back out. She confesses to Lol that she's been injecting but no longer does, misses the wedding service but manages to force herself to the reception, she battles through all this without the help of her friends. Her immediate, non-negotiable expulsion from the flat didn't make much sense to me either.

If the Woody and Lol wedding was used as a tool to explore any of the other relationships or story lines, fine, but it just seemed to stand alone as a wedding story.

A lot of the cast and characters were brilliant and I feel a bit let down by it if I'm honest.
